Let's dive into Zohran Mamdani's perspective on the existence of Israel. For those who might not know, Zohran Mamdani is a New York State Assembly member representing District 36. He's known for his progressive views and active engagement in various social and political issues. Understanding his stance on Israel requires looking at his broader political ideology and statements he has made on the subject.

Mamdani, like many progressive politicians, often frames his views on Israel within the context of human rights and international law. This means he tends to focus on the experiences and rights of Palestinians. His critiques often highlight the impact of Israeli policies on Palestinian communities, including issues related to land rights, settlements, and the overall occupation of Palestinian territories. This is a common thread among politicians who advocate for a more equitable approach to the Israeli-Palestinian conflict. His position is nuanced and rooted in a commitment to what he views as justice and equality for all people in the region.

First, let's consider his public statements. Mamdani has participated in various forums and discussions where he has expressed his views on the Israeli-Palestinian conflict. In these statements, he has often criticized Israeli policies, particularly those that affect Palestinian communities. He has spoken out against the expansion of settlements, the blockade of Gaza, and other measures that he believes are harmful to Palestinians. While these criticisms are often sharp, they are typically framed within the context of human rights and international law.

However, it's also important to note that Zohran Mamdani has generally avoided explicitly calling for the dismantling of Israel. Instead, he tends to focus on advocating for a two-state solution, where both Israelis and Palestinians can live in peace and security. This suggests that he recognizes the existence of Israel as a state but believes that its current policies are unjust and unsustainable. His focus is on achieving a more equitable and peaceful future for both peoples.
